*as defined by the international LCA standard ISO 14044

Key LCA concept: the functional unit

Functional Unit: The quantified performance of a product system, so that one can make valid comparisons of them.

Can of paint: not a

functional unit

Cover 1 m2 interior surface for 50 years;

a functional unit

Functional Unit The output of the system is to produce products (diesel, naphtha, fuel gas or cement) and manage non-recycled plastic (NRP) waste (feedstock for chemical recycling vs. landfill)

Therefore, the functional unit for today’s presentation is:

Produce 1kg of diesel and manage 1.11kg of NRP (cradle to gate)

Sensitivity analysis: Climate change benefit using different corn farming models

35

kg CO2eq/kg w/o

kg CO2eq/kg with

Decrease, CO2eq/kg

Decrease, %

Kim, et al. 0.27 0.18 0.086 32%

Agri-footprint

0.51 0.42 0.096 19%

ecoinvent 0.64 0.56 0.070 11%

Summary

• LCA is usefull to find & improve hotspots and make comparisons

• LCA does not determine greeness or sustainability • Always start simple and add complexity & detail as needed! • Polyurethane example: feedstock choices – both physical and

attribution – matter! • EnergyBag example: a two-part functional unit can be a useful

basis for waste-based processes • Nitrapyrin example: importance of sensitivity and uncertainty

analyses 38
